About Farmstead
Farmstead is an exclusive, gated new build homes development by the FTSE 100 developer, Berkeley Homes (Berkeley Group), located in the sought-after village of Cranbrook, Kent (TN17 3FB). This private collection comprises just 28 meticulously designed three and four-bedroom houses, alongside a distinctive five-bedroom farmhouse, set within the High Weald Area of Outstanding Natural Beauty (AONB). The architecture is inspired by traditional Kentish design, executed with modern specifications.

The development features a limited collection of three and four-bedroom homes, complemented by a unique five-bedroom farmhouse. Specific properties, such as the four-bedroom detached houses, include a principal bedroom with a stylish en-suite shower room, bespoke fitted wardrobes, and a modern family bathroom. All homes benefit from open-plan living spaces and luxury finishes. Kitchen/diners are a central feature, often dual or triple aspect with high-quality integrated appliances, leading to private gardens via French doors. Practical elements include a carport and parking for up to three cars for the larger properties. The development prioritises sustainability, incorporating energy-efficient housing (a specific four-bedroom house received an EPC rating B), a focus on net biodiversity gain, and low-level bollards for lighting to mitigate light pollution and preserve the rural environment. Farmstead's location offers a blend of countryside living and efficient connectivity. Cranbrook town centre is within a short walk and provides everyday essentials, independent shops, and local restaurants such as Willow and Sage Cranbrook, which was a 2024 Winner of Best Eatery in Kent. The area is a major draw for families due to the proximity of the highly-regarded Cranbrook School, one of the country's few state boarding and day grammar schools. Transport links are centred around the mainline railway station at Staplehurst, which provides regular services to London Bridge in under an hour (typically 54 minutes). The development is strategically positioned for road travel, offering seamless connectivity to nearby towns including Maidstone and Tunbridge Wells. A local bus stop is situated approximately 0.1 miles from the development. For international travel, Gatwick Airport is accessible in around 54 minutes by car. Local recreational and cultural highlights include Sissinghurst Castle Garden and Bedgebury Forest. Sold prices at Farmstead
First sales only so far: 5 homes registered at a median £720,000 since 2023 (new-build sales register 6–12 months after completion).
| Address | Sold | Kind | Price |
|---|---|---|---|
| 3, Horseshoe Lane TN17 3FB | May 2025 | New build | £485,000 · £410/sq ft |
| 1, Horseshoe Lane TN17 3FB | Nov 2024 | New build | £720,000 · £443/sq ft |
| 2, Horseshoe Lane TN17 3FB | Aug 2024 | New build | £732,000 · £450/sq ft |
| 4, Horseshoe Lane TN17 3FB | Jun 2024 | New build | £555,000 · £469/sq ft |
| 5, Horseshoe Lane TN17 3FB | Jun 2023 | New build | £743,000 · £500/sq ft |
